Van Fletcher was a professional baseball P who played from 1955 to 1955. Fletcher played 9 games in the major leagues, hitting .000 with 0 home runs. A right-handed, Fletcher stood 6'2" tall and brought athleticism and dedication to his position. Born in East Bend, NC, Fletcher left a lasting legacy in the game.
